Re: First Time Control check is on Sunday 25th October . . .

Post by stockwellpete »

The first Time Control check on this coming Sunday will be the main focus for me from about Thursday onwards. I will be sending PM's to players who have not completed one match in any section they have entered. Remember, players who have entered the Themed Event get an automatic pass on this check at the 3 week stage.

The main purpose of the check is to identify any non-starters in the tournament so that I can replace them quickly with reserves. The second Time Control check two weeks later has its main focus on players who may have taken on too many matches and are falling behind schedule. Sometimes a player may be asked to drop a section to make their schedule more manageable.

I will also be checking the multi-player lobby over the weekend to identify challenges that may have been missed.
